cayenne-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From ntimof...@apache.org
Subject cayenne-website git commit: Download page: sha512 checksums and verification instruction
Date Mon, 20 Aug 2018 11:38:16 GMT
Repository: cayenne-website
Updated Branches:
  refs/heads/master 8b9a1b935 -> d49f3e988


Download page: sha512 checksums and verification instruction


Project: http://git-wip-us.apache.org/repos/asf/cayenne-website/repo
Commit: http://git-wip-us.apache.org/repos/asf/cayenne-website/commit/d49f3e98
Tree: http://git-wip-us.apache.org/repos/asf/cayenne-website/tree/d49f3e98
Diff: http://git-wip-us.apache.org/repos/asf/cayenne-website/diff/d49f3e98

Branch: refs/heads/master
Commit: d49f3e988fcb776935d422a2d0e8516326cd14bb
Parents: 8b9a1b9
Author: Nikita Timofeev <stariy95@gmail.com>
Authored: Mon Aug 20 14:38:11 2018 +0300
Committer: Nikita Timofeev <stariy95@gmail.com>
Committed: Mon Aug 20 14:38:11 2018 +0300

----------------------------------------------------------------------
 src/main/site/content/about/download.md   | 30 +++++++++++++++++++++++---
 src/main/site/layouts/about/download.html |  6 +++---
 2 files changed, 30 insertions(+), 6 deletions(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/cayenne-website/blob/d49f3e98/src/main/site/content/about/download.md
----------------------------------------------------------------------
diff --git a/src/main/site/content/about/download.md b/src/main/site/content/about/download.md
index b0a8603..ef28609 100644
--- a/src/main/site/content/about/download.md
+++ b/src/main/site/content/about/download.md
@@ -15,15 +15,39 @@ aliases:
     - /download.html
 ---
 
-<h5 class="mb-5">KEYS file to verify the file signatures can be <a href="http://www.apache.org/dist/cayenne/KEYS">found
here</a>.</h5>
+## Verification
+
+We provide OpenPGP signatures (`.asc`) files and checksums (`.sha512`) for every release
artifact.
+
+The PGP signatures can be verified using PGP or GPG. 
+First download the [KEYS](https://www.apache.org/dist/cayenne/KEYS) file as well as the `.asc`
signature file for the relevant release packages. 
+Make sure you get these files from the [main distribution directory](https://www.apache.org/dist/cayenne/),
rather than from a mirror.
+
+Then verify the signatures using
+
+```
+$ pgp -ka KEYS
+$ pgp cayenne-X.Y.Z-src.tar.gz.asc
+```
+
+or
+
+```
+$ gpg --import KEYS
+$ gpg --verify cayenne-X.Y.Z-src.tar.gz.asc
+```
+
+Alternatively, you can verify the SHA512 checksum on the files. 
+For checking the SHA512 checksums, use the programs called `sha512sum`, or, alternatively,
`openssl`. 
+Windows users can use `CertUtil` or use the equivalent *nix tools as part of their Cygwin
or Linux subsystems.
 
 ## Legacy Releases
 
 <ul class="list-unstyled  mb-5">
 	<li>
-		<a href="http://archive.apache.org/dist/cayenne/">All Apache Cayenne releases</a>
+		<a href="https://archive.apache.org/dist/cayenne/">All Apache Cayenne releases</a>
 	</li>
 	<li>
-		<a href="http://sourceforge.net/project/showfiles.php?group_id=48132">All pre-Apache
(SourceForge) Cayenne Releases</a>
+		<a href="https://sourceforge.net/project/showfiles.php?group_id=48132">All pre-Apache
(SourceForge) Cayenne Releases</a>
 	</li>
 </ul>

http://git-wip-us.apache.org/repos/asf/cayenne-website/blob/d49f3e98/src/main/site/layouts/about/download.html
----------------------------------------------------------------------
diff --git a/src/main/site/layouts/about/download.html b/src/main/site/layouts/about/download.html
index 33a4c97..a1ee3c5 100644
--- a/src/main/site/layouts/about/download.html
+++ b/src/main/site/layouts/about/download.html
@@ -40,10 +40,10 @@
                 <ul class="list-unstyled">
                     {{- range $.Site.Data.download.extensions -}}
                     <li>
-                        <a href="http://www.apache.org/dyn/closer.lua/cayenne/{{ $link
}}{{ .ext }}">Cayenne {{ $revision }}</a>
+                        <a href="https://www.apache.org/dyn/closer.lua/cayenne/{{ $link
}}{{ .ext }}">Cayenne {{ $revision }}</a>
                         {{ .description }}
-                        (<a href="http://www.apache.org/dist/cayenne/{{ $link }}{{ .ext
}}.asc">pgp</a>,
-                        <a href="http://www.apache.org/dist/cayenne/{{ $link }}{{ .ext
}}.md5">md5</a>)
+                        (<a href="https://www.apache.org/dist/cayenne/{{ $link }}{{ .ext
}}.asc">pgp</a>,
+                        <a href="https://www.apache.org/dist/cayenne/{{ $link }}{{ .ext
}}.sha512">sha512</a>)
                     </li>
                     {{- end -}}
                 </ul>


Mime
View raw message